Core Viewpoint - The company, Canadian Solar, reported a decline in revenue and profit for 2024 amid a challenging photovoltaic market, although it managed to remain profitable compared to peers who faced losses [3][4]. Financial Performance - In 2024, Canadian Solar recorded revenue of 46.165 billion yuan, a year-on-year decrease of 10.03%, and a net profit attributable to shareholders of 2.247 billion yuan, down 22.6% [3]. - For Q1 2025, revenue was 8.586 billion yuan, a decline of 10.54% year-on-year, with net profit dropping significantly by 91.83% to 47.258 million yuan [5]. Business Segments - The company's main business segments are photovoltaic and energy storage, with 31.1 GW of photovoltaic products and 6.5 GWh of energy storage products sold globally last year [5]. - The photovoltaic segment saw revenue of 31.483 billion yuan, down 25.62%, while the energy storage segment experienced a significant increase in revenue to 9.738 billion yuan, up 420.76% [7][9]. Price and Market Dynamics - The decline in revenue was primarily attributed to falling sales prices of photovoltaic components, with a price drop of approximately 30% in the first half of the year [8][9]. - The company faced challenges from increased competition and price wars in the photovoltaic industry, which affected overall performance [5][9]. Management Compensation - In response to the declining performance, the compensation for executives and key technical personnel was collectively reduced in 2024, with the CEO's pay decreasing by 3.57 million yuan [6]. International Operations - International revenue accounted for 77.6% of total revenue, with overseas income slightly increasing by 1.54% to 35.81 billion yuan, while domestic revenue fell by 36.6% to 9.603 billion yuan [11]. - The company has significant exposure to international markets, particularly in North America and Europe, and is facing risks related to trade policies and tariffs [11][12]. Strategic Measures - In light of tariff challenges, the company has proposed five strategic measures to mitigate impacts, including optimizing existing supply chains and negotiating cost-sharing with clients and suppliers [12].
